    Alpha-Zearalenol

    Alpha-Zearalenol (α-Zearalenol) is a mycotoxin produced by several species of Fusarium. Alpha-Zearalenol exhibits pronounced estrogenic activity, being 3-fold more active than zearalenone. Contamination of grains, notably maize, by Fusarium species gives rise to high levels of zearalenol and is regarded as an important food quality issue for both human and animal health.

    Alpha-Zearalenol is soluble in water, methanol, DMF, DMSO, and has limited solubility in water.
